    Max boost

    For almost over 1 year I had always max boost with my Paxton VR4 on my 454 ci engine of 6 psi and I was happy with it.
    But yesterday during a dragrace the boost dropped, it turned out the gasket was blown out between tbihat and the tbi, so I fixet it good this time with extra shims under the wingnut tighten it really thight and guess what ??
    It was leaking all the time becouse now I got 8 1/2 psi boost
    Now I am back tuning the thing becouse of a lean mixture:teeth:
    So what I am trying to say is, are you absolute shure you see max boost ? ;)
